1. Chairs Are the First Impression of Your Space

Seating in your cafe is one of the first things that customers will notice upon entering. Chairs immediately communicate the feel of your business, if it’s comfortable, contemporary, rustic, vintage, or even luxury.

For example:

A minimalist café works best with sleek, clean-lined chairs.

A rattan or wooden chair looks great in a boho or earthy café.

A retro theme would call for bold colours or curved vintage-style seating.

The right chairs reinforce your theme at first glance, helping guests feel a connection to your brand.

2. Aesthetic Consistency Builds Strong Brand Identity

Every café or restaurant has a little something that sets them apart. Using chairs that complement your theme strengthens your brand’s consistency. When the furniture complements your concept, your customers can better remember the space.

Think of a rustic café with shiny metal chairs; they’d look out of place. But with wooden or distressed-finish chairs, it’s a natural balance to the theme. Consistency like this promotes customers to take photos and share them on social media and remember your café for Its atmosphere.

4. Improves overall dining experience

The right style of chair sets the mood for what customers will feel While on a visit. Seating that evokes your theme creates emotional comfort and accentuates the dining experience.

For instance,

Beach-themed cafes are relaxed with pastel or cane-style chairs.

Urban coffee bars are vibrant with their brightly collared plastic or metal chairs.

Organic cafes showcase their authenticity through natural wood textures.

Your chairs set the emotional tone of your space and will make each visit more engaging.

5. Helps Improved Space Planning

Choosing chairs that fit your theme moreover ensures that they fit into your layout. Some café themes call for compact seating, while others call for roomy configurations.

Examples:

Slim-profile chairs are commonly used in minimalist cafes to maximize open space.

Vintage Cafes could for wider, upholstered pieces that give off a home-like feel.

Weather-resistant rattan, metal, and plastic chairs are preferred for outdoor-themed cafes.

Theme-related furniture will ensure that the space is neither over and mis-matched.
